According to this post, Wikileaks is down because of China. Wikileaks posted more than 100 photos of the Tibetan protests. (Graphic photos. See them here. But be warned – they are really, really graphic.) China then initiated a DDOS attack, which overran Wikileaks’ server and shut the system down.
That is what one blogger said. I’m not sure how much sense this makes because, as far as I understand, Wikileaks maintains multiple servers. I am not a techie, so my thoughts on this could be completely off, but I’m at least a bit skeptical.
Still, that’s all I can find…
…and Wikileaks is still down.
